When we sent the service the status callback for a notification, we have all the information we need.
Which means we can remove the need to request the data from the database. In order for the PR to be backwards compatible I have added an optional parameter "encrypted_status_update". If this is not None then the new code is called. The next PR will send the encrypted data to this task. A final PR will remove the code that uses the database to get the notification and service callback api.
